Solar Energy Analysis for 39047

Solar Radiation Data in 39047

Based on historical 39047 data, solar panels that are tilted towards the equator at an angle equal to the latitude will produce the maximum solar energy output in 39047. [1]

The region associated with 39047 has an average monthly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I) of 4.59 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day), which is approximately 3% greater than the average monthly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I) of 4.45 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ar installations in 39047 that are always titled at the latitude of Brandon (Average Tilt at Latitude or ATaL) average 5.12 kWh/m2/day, or about 12% greater than the average monthly GHI of 4.59 kWh/m2/day and approximately 15% greater than the average monthly DNI of 4.45 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Energy Glossary

Global Horizontal Irradiance (GHI)

Global Horizontal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ation that is received per unit area by a surface that is always positioned in a horizontal manner.

Direct Normal Irradiance (DNI)

Direct Normal Irradiance: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is always perpendicular to the sun rays that come in a straight line from the direction of the sun at its current position in the sky.

Average Tilt at Latitude (ATaL)

Average Tilt at Latitude: The total amount of solar radiation received per unit area by a surface that is tilted toward the equator at an angle equal to the current latitude. ATaL will often produce the optimum energy output.

Solar Radiation Analysis for 39047

Solar Radiation Data in 39047

The region associated with 39047 has a average annual solar radiation value of 5.42 kilowatt hours per square meter per day (kWh/m2/day). [1]

The month with the highest historical solar radition values in 39047 is October with an average of 6.12 kWh/m2/day, followed by September at 6.09 kWh/m2/day and August at 5.79 kWh/m2/day. [1]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ar radiation levels in 39047 are December with an average of 4.39 kWh/m2/day, followed by January with an average of 4.48 kWh/m2/day and February at 4.83 kWh/m2/day. [1]

Solar Output Analysis for 39047

Solar Radiation Data in 39047

39047 has a average annual solar AC output value of 5873.7 kilowatt hours (AC). [2]

The month with the highest historical solar power output in 39047 is October with an average of 552.75 kWhac, followed by September at 522.42 kWhac and May at 521.5 kWhac. [2]

The three months that historically average the lowest average solar output levels in 39047 are February with an average of 415.87 kWhac, followed by December with an average of 426.73 kWhac and January at 432.42 kWhac. [2]
